Resources

From Wikidocumentaries
Jump to: navigation, search

Communication & community

  • Wikidocumentaries blog The blog features articles about activities created around Wikidocumentaries. Articles can be published in Finnish and English.
  • Wikidocumentaries Facebook group. The group is primarily for informing about future events and promoting related events. Events can be multilingual, currently in Finland primarily.
  • Wikidocumentaries Slack channel The network of project partners preparing events and funding applications collaboratively.

Wikidocumentaries for developers

Updating wikidocumentaries-demo.wmflabs.org code from GitHub

  1. Login with SSH to the hupu server:
    ssh hupu.eqiad.wmflabs
  2. Run:
    sudo -s
  3. Run:
    sudo -s -u wikidocumentaries-web
  4. Run:
    script /dev/null
  5. To see detached screens (there should be two, one for wikidocumentaries-ui and one for the wikidocumentaries-topic-search-api), run:
    screen -ls
  6. Restore a screen (replace the last parameter with the actual screen id), e.g. run:
    screen -r 24566.pts-4.hupu
  7. Stop the running node ui/api app, press:
    ctrl+c
  8. Pull changes from the GitHub (and if needed resolve conflicts), run:
    git pull origin master
  9. Start the node ui/api app again, run:
    npm run dev
  10. Exit from the screen, press:
    ctrl+a+d
  11. Restore the other screen and update the app following again from the step 6 to the step 11
  12. Exit the script and then from the wikidocumentaries-web shell and root shell, press:
    ctrl+d and again ctrl+d and again ctrl+d
  13. You have succesfully updated the wikidocumentaries-ui/wikidocumentaries-topic-search-api and may now logout from the hupu server

Adding users to the Wikidocumentaries project on Hupu

  1. Sign in on page https://horizon.wikimedia.org
  2. In the dropdown next to the left top logo choose Wikidocumentaries
  3. In the left dropdown choose Project -> Access -> Project Members
  4. Press button + Add members on the right
  5. Fill in either User name or Shell name (one is enough) and choose Project Admin to grant all privileges

Wikimedia developer resources

Wikimedia Cloud Services

  1. Get a Wikimedia account (the same account for all Wikipedias, Wikimedia Commons, Wikidata etc.)
  2. Get the Wikimedia developer account. The same key and password let you access The Wikimedia Cloud Services at https://wikitech.wikimedia.org and the git repositories located at https://gerrit.wikimedia.org/.
  3. Create an account in Wikimedia Phabricator

https://wikitech.wikimedia.org/wiki/Main_Page

https://wikitech.wikimedia.org/wiki/Help:Access

MediaWiki

Wikibase

The Wikibase setup including MediaWiki, Wikibase and the SPARQL endpoint are included in a Docker compose at https://github.com/wmde/wikibase-docker/blob/master/README-compose.md

Wikidata

Wikimedia Commons

Front end

Vue.js

Current (17.10.2018) Wikidocumentaries UI is built with Vue.js

Surveyor geotagging tool

React

Current (17.10.2018) Surveyor UI is built with React

Vue.js and React together

Leaflet

OpenLayers

Cheerio

API documentations for media services

Finna.fi

Flickr

Internet Archive

Nimiarkisto.fi

Ajapaik

Ajapaik.ee

Linked Data Finland

  • BiographySampo

FIN-CLARIN

Topothek

API documentations for map services

Map Warper

Design files

Misc.

Images

  • For the federated API query to be able to search
    • Name of the topic, time, location as coordinates or address, existing authority IDs (Eg YSO), alternative names, language variants...

Digitized maps

  • Date
  • Historical administrative entities
  • Source
  • Stack Overflow - Developer Community Q&A & knowledge sharing


Navigation

About Technology Design Content modules Tool pages
Status

Events

Wikidocumentaries blog

Wikidocumentaries demo

Phabricator project

Facebook group

Using Wikibase

Federation with Wikidata

Linking

Translations

Resources

Page types

Landing page

Topic page

User page

Organisation page

Project page

Tool page

Tasks

Components

Main toolbar and footer

Search

Topic page header

Content module

Dropdown

Modal

Icons

Article

Bibliography

Correspondence

Discussion

Family tree

Feed

Gallery

Images

Infobox

Related content

Map

Name

Newspaper articles

Social graph

Testimonials

Timeline

3D

Visual editor

Query tool

QuickStatements

Open Refine

Creating topics

Uploading images

Geolocating tool

Image viewer

Metadata editor

Media metadata

Rectifying maps

Transcription

Identification tool

Properties to content